随笔分类 -  Ajax / Ajax framework

摘要:本文内容 项目结构 运行结果 index.html mymodal.js 参考资料 本文讲解 Angular JS 实现模式对话框。基于 AngularJS v1.5.3、Bootstrap v3.3.6 和 ui-bootstrap-tpls 0.11。ui-bootstrap-tpls 是 AngularJS 利用 bootstrap 封装的... 阅读全文
posted @ 2016-04-07 10:25 船长&CAP 阅读(9857) 评论(0) 推荐(0) 编辑
摘要:原文地址 有些还真没听过,比如 CSS 预处理/后处理,任务执行器~ Ashley Nolan是来自英国食品速递公司JUST EAT的一名资深 Web UI 工程师。为了了解整个前端开发社区当前的知识和使用水平,他发起了一个面向前端开发人员的调查,问题涉及 CSS、“任务执行器(Task... 阅读全文
posted @ 2015-09-15 17:07 船长&CAP 阅读(703) 评论(0) 推荐(2) 编辑
摘要:本文内容 解决方案结构 HtmlEditor_Upload.js 脚本 HtmlEditorUploadImg.ashx 上传图片到服务器 演示 htmleditor 控件添加插入图片功能 解决方案结构 图 1 解决方案结构 说明: Handle 目录,是上传图片到服务器端的 Handle 处理程序;Handle2 目录,功能 Handle 目录里一样,只是另外一种写法,各有优点。Handle2 目录里的方法是目录在任何位置都能上传,而 Handle 目录里的,因为是 .net 自己封装的,需要上传目录在网站目录下,... 阅读全文
posted @ 2013-09-08 02:09 船长&CAP 阅读(2618) 评论(0) 推荐(0) 编辑
摘要:本文内容 Ajax 诞生 促使 Ajax 产生的 Web 技术演化 真正 Ajax Ajax 与 Web 2.0 Ajax 背后的技术 2008 年毕业,2011 年看了《Ajax 高级程序设计》有点豁然开朗的感觉,所以有必要总结一下,现在对 Ajax 的理解比当初强很多。之前,在与其他开发人员的交谈中,发现他们也不甚了解 Ajax,甚至完全... 阅读全文
posted @ 2013-07-30 22:42 船长&CAP 阅读(575) 评论(0) 推荐(0) 编辑
摘要:本文内容 QR 码介绍 QR 码容量 确定 QR 码大小 QR 码纠错率 QR 码应用 演示 Ext.Net+QR 码封装二维条形码控件 参考资料 QR 码介绍 QR(Quick Response)码是一种 Matrix 类型的二维条码,可以被快速解码。比一维条码储存更多信息,无需在扫描时垂直对准... 阅读全文
posted @ 2012-05-20 23:54 船长&CAP 阅读(1056) 评论(1) 推荐(1) 编辑
摘要:本文内容 演示增删改 Ext.Net.GridPanel 说明 演示增删改 Ext.Net.GridPanel grid 从服务器获得数据后,在前台对 grid 进行增删改,往往很有必要,尤其是对那些实时性不强,或是用户只操作自己的数据。操作后,再由后台处理。 标记 <div style="float: left"> <ext:Gri... 阅读全文
posted @ 2012-05-05 20:56 船长&CAP 阅读(1387) 评论(0) 推荐(2) 编辑
摘要:本文内容 概述 演示 Ext.Net.Combox AutoComplete 功能 说明 概述 最近用 Ext.Net 开发软件,研究了一下它的 AutoComplete 功能。虽然暂时用不到,但是一个 Web 应用程序几个经典的功能点,早晚都会用到……一般我们用一个 Ajax 框架,都会先研究它的前后台交互方式,将几个经典功能封装……等等,了解它的设计思想。... 阅读全文
posted @ 2012-05-05 13:18 船长&CAP 阅读(1189) 评论(0) 推荐(1) 编辑
摘要:本文内容 引入 演示用 Ext JS 增删改 Ext.Net.Store 说明 参考资料 修改记录 引入 当我使用 Ext.Net 时,始终不能摆脱最初开发 asp.net 应用程序的方式,也就是,前后台的交互。当你用 asp.net 的思维方式,开发 Ext.Net 时,你会发现应用程序问题很多,我所见过的,比如,页面闪的厉害(刷新次数太多,虽然也是局部刷新);页面脚本错误;页面 CSS 错误等等。这充分说明,错误地使用了 Ext.Net。没有理解 Ajax。知道与会用往往是两回事。 现在,我既不想使用 asp.net 近乎全部刷新页面的... 阅读全文
posted @ 2012-04-26 23:00 船长&CAP 阅读(1171) 评论(0) 推荐(2) 编辑
摘要:本文内容 store.getAt(…) 和 store.getById(…) store.getCount() 和 store.getTotalCount() 以及 store.each(…) store.filter(…) 和 store.filterBy(…) store.find(…) 和 store.findBy(…) 以及 store.findExact(…) store.queryBy(…) store.collect(…) store.indexOf(…) 和 store.indexOfId(…) 以及 store.inde... 阅读全文
posted @ 2012-04-24 23:14 船长&CAP 阅读(1328) 评论(1) 推荐(2) 编辑
摘要:http://examples.ext.net/#/Events/DirectMethods/Overview/ 本文在几个月前写过一次,当时刚刚使用 Ext.Net,现在重新整理一下,说说自己的理解,并附上源代码。 本 Blog 的文章我可能因为翻译问题,代码问题,理解问题,表述问题等等,都会不定期的重新整理发一下。 本文内容 DirectMethod 基础 从 DirectMethod 返回一个字符串 给 DirectMethod 传递多个参数 调用 DirectMethod 静态方法,并返回一个字符串 从静态 DirectMetho... 阅读全文
posted @ 2012-04-20 22:20 船长&CAP 阅读(1596) 评论(0) 推荐(3) 编辑
摘要:本文内容 演示 TreePanel 勾选通过 DirectMethods 发送给服务器端方法 说明 修改记录 演示 TreePanel 勾选通过 DirectMethods 发送给服务器端方法 本文演示 Ext.Net 通过前台脚本操作页面后,如何将数据“直接”发送给服务器端方法,从而摆脱之前 ASP.NET 时代(非 Ajax)的思维模式。 <%@ Page Language="C#" %> <%@ Register Assembly="Ext.Net" Namespace="Ext.Net" TagPrefix= 阅读全文
posted @ 2011-10-03 00:27 船长&CAP 阅读(1194) 评论(3) 推荐(1) 编辑
摘要:本文内容 虽然现在的 Ajax 框架很多,直接用就好了,但还是有必要了解一下它内部的实现机制。 促使 Ajax 产生的 Web 技术演化 隐藏帧技术 隐藏 iframe 技术 促使 Ajax 产生的 Web 技术演化 超文本和 URI HTML JavaScript frame 隐藏帧技术(frameset) DHTML 和 DOM 隐藏 iframe 技术 XMLHttp 和 XMLHttpRequest 超文本和 URI,通俗一点就是文本和链接,只是为了创建一个彼此关联的信息网,毕竟... 阅读全文
posted @ 2011-09-20 00:10 船长&CAP 阅读(1667) 评论(0) 推荐(0) 编辑
摘要:Ext.Ajax.request({…}) 该方法向远程服务器发送一个HTTP请求。 注意:Ajax服务请求是异步的。服务器的响应到达后,这个调用将会返回。在回调函数中处理回调返回的数据。 参考 http://dev.sencha.com/deploy/ext-4.0.2a/docs/index.html#/api/Ext.Ajax-method-request 例子 本例,页面ExtNetAjaxRequest.aspx向ExtNetAjaxRequestPage.aspx页面发送一个Ajax请求,如果没有请求变量,则返回全部,否则返回指定的数据。 ExtNetAjaxRequestPage 阅读全文
posted @ 2011-08-12 10:17 船长&CAP 阅读(1248) 评论(0) 推荐(0) 编辑
摘要:Ext 命名空间是个全局对象,在它下封装了 Sencha 库提供所有的类、单件和工具方法。 大多数接口组件位于一个底层的命名空间中,但是很多公共的工具方法都作为了 Ext 命名空间的一个直接的属性。 另外,其他类中经常使用的方法也放在了 Ext 命名空间中。例如,Ext.getCmp 是 Ext.ComponentManager.get 的别名。很多应用程序用 Ext.onReady 来初始化,一旦DOM准备好了,它就会被调用。这确保所有的脚本都已经被装载,防止脚本互相依赖。例如: 1: Ext.onReady(function(){ 2: new Ext.Compo... 阅读全文
posted @ 2011-08-09 23:29 船长&CAP 阅读(674) 评论(0) 推荐(0) 编辑
摘要:EXT.NET_EXT.UX GMapPanel 插件 1 <%@ Page Language="C#" %> 2 3 <%@ Register Assembly="Ext.Net" Namespace="Ext.Net" TagPrefix="ext" %> 4 <%@ Register Assembly="Ext.Net.UX" Namespace="Ext.Net.UX" TagPrefix="ux" %> 5 & 阅读全文
posted @ 2011-08-07 23:19 船长&CAP 阅读(824) 评论(1) 推荐(0) 编辑
摘要:添加客户端功能,这个不用无需多说,以下说明一下 ASP.NET Ajax 功能。 使用 ASP.NET 中的 Ajax 功能可快速创建包含具有响应能力且熟悉的用户界面 (UI) 元素的网页,以提供丰富的用户体验。AJAX 功能包括客户端脚本库,这些库将跨浏览器的 ECMAScript (JavaScript) 和动态的 HTML (DHTML) 技术结合在一起,并与基于ASP.NET 服务器的开发平台集成。通过使用 AJAX 功能,可以改进用户体验并提高 Web 应用程序的效率。 为何使用 ASP.NET Ajax 功能? 使用 ASP.NET 中的 Ajax 功能,可以生成丰富的 We... 阅读全文
posted @ 2011-07-30 22:22 船长&CAP 阅读(250) 评论(0) 推荐(0) 编辑
摘要:现在,基于不同开发思想的前端 Ajax 框架越来越多,功能越来越强大,UI 越来越炫,但随之复杂度也越来越高,尤其是UI做得漂亮的,比如 Ext.Net。可是无论框架多么复杂,思想都一样的。因为,毕竟框架也是基于某个已经成熟的东西,JavaScript 或是 ASP.NET 等等,那就“有据可查”。以下是 MSDN 关于如何添加Ajax和客户端脚本功能的介绍,对于理解目前的 Ajax 框架有很大帮助。通过在 ASP.NET 网页中包括客户端脚本功能,来增强 ASP.NET 基于服务器的功能。可以使用客户端脚本来为用户提供更为丰富、响应能力更强的用户界面。还可以使用客户端脚本在浏览器中运行页面时 阅读全文
posted @ 2011-07-30 22:16 船长&CAP 阅读(198) 评论(0) 推荐(0) 编辑
摘要:AJAX是 Web 2.0 的基石(为了 RIA),现在流行的几种开源Ajax框架,如jQuery、Mootools、Dojo、Ext JS等,应该如何选择?Ajaxian在2007年进行了调查(数字为使用该工具的百分比): Prototype jQuery Ext Script.aculo.us Mootools YUI ... 阅读全文
posted @ 2011-07-29 13:06 船长&CAP 阅读(848) 评论(0) 推荐(0) 编辑
摘要:原文地址:http://www.devx.com/webdev/Article/45533 Ajax已经改变了Web应用程序的开发方式,对于开发者来说,Ajax仍然是创新的源泉。 虽然Ajax在2005年就已经正式开始,术语Ajax一词才有,但它的历史和影响可以追溯到90年代。1999年,微软为它的浏览器推出了一种通过HTTP在后台异步检索数据的方法。 几年后,开发者完善了Ajax的异步能力,使它可以向Web服务器输入,检索结果并输出,而所有这些都无需重新加载页面。 在那个时候,Ajax已经改变了Web应用程序的开发方式,对于开发者来说,Ajax仍然是创新的源泉。 Ajax并不是一种编程语言, 阅读全文
posted @ 2011-07-25 11:56 船长&CAP 阅读(344) 评论(0) 推荐(0) 编辑
摘要:WEB.CONFIG 配置例子 1: <?xml version="1.0"?> 2: <configuration> 3: <configSections> 4: <section name="extnet" type="Ext.Net.GlobalConfig" requirePermission="false" /> 5: </configSections> 6: 7: <extnet scriptMode="Release" 阅读全文
posted @ 2011-07-19 15:27 船长&CAP 阅读(697) 评论(0) 推荐(0) 编辑

免费流量统计软件
点击右上角即可分享
微信分享提示